Crystallex - Delpet Joint Venture Agreements Signed

03/17/1997


VANCOUVER, CANADA - CRYSTALLEX INTERNATIONAL CORPORATION (T.S.E. symbol: KRY) and DELPET RESOURCES LTD. (V.S.E. symbol: DPT) today announced the formalization of the agreement in principal between Crystallex (65%) and Delpet (35%) on the 9600 hectare Mineiro gold concession located in Northern Brazil.

Previous drilling by B.P. Minerals, identified an ore resource of approximately 330,000 ounces of gold at a depth of less than 50 meters contained in one of several known mineralized targets occurring along a 14 kilometre long shear zone. Recent work by local miners has uncovered high grade mineralized zones not previously investigated by B.P. Minerals. This high grade mineralization, recently examined by the Company's Geologists, is characterized by abundant visible gold in silicified material of undetermined width. Consequently, the Company has accelerated the proposed drill program from June 1997 to April 1997.

The Company began an exploration program of data compilation, mapping and sampling in February. The initial objective of the diamond drill program in April is to test for deeper extensions of the previously identified mineralization and to evaluate new targets.
